Introduction

Completed

Application programming interfaces (API) and datasets play important roles in programming design and building. What are APIs and what are the types of datasets? This module introduces APIs, datasets, and databases. You'll distinguish between the different APIs and categories of API families. You'll explore the kinds of datasets including the benefits and drawbacks of each.

Learning objectives

  • Explain what an API is
  • Describe the different types of APIs and their uses
  • Describe the different types of datasets
  • Identify questions to ask when considering public datasets
  • Explain the benefits and downsides to public use datasets